How Our Basement Water Damage Restoration Process Works
At our company, we understand why a proper process matters. When corners are cut, homeowners often end up with a bigger mess and a bigger bill. That’s why we take the time to explain the process and what you can expect from start to finish.
Step 1: Emergency Response
We’ll arrive at your property within 60 minutes to assess the situation and start the extraction process. Our team will use powerful pumps to remove standing water and prevent further damage. Our goal is to get the water out and start the drying process ASAP.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Next, we’ll use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from your home. This includes using wet vacuums, pumps, and d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ture and prevent mold growth. Our team will work efficiently to get the job done, but we won’t sacrifice quality for speed.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the water is removed, we’ll use advanced drying equipment to evaporate any remaining moisture from your home. This includes using high-velocity fans, dehumidifiers, and desiccants to remove excess moisture and prevent mold growth. Our team will monitor the drying process to ensure your home is completely dry and safe.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Once the drying process is complete, our team will clean and sanitize your home to remove any remaining bacteria, viruses, and other contaminants. This includes using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ure your home is safe and healthy. Our goal is to leave your home in better condition than it was before the damage occurred.
Step 5: Repair and Reconstruction
Finally, we’ll work with you to repair and reconstruct any damaged areas of your home. This includes replacing drywall, flooring, and other materials as needed to get your home back to normal. Our team will work with you to ensure the repairs meet your needs and budget.

Warning Signs You Need Basement Water Damage Restoration
Catching these signs early can save you a lot of money and prevent bigger problems down the road. That’s why it’s essential to know what to look for and when to call a professional.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a musty smell in your home that persists even after cleaning, it may be a sign of water damage. This can be caused by mold growth in the affected area, which can spread quickly and cause serious health problems. Water Damage in the Basement or Crawlspace
If you notice water damage in your basement or crawlspace, it may be a sign of a serious issue. This can be caused by a range of problems, including foundation cracks, sump pump failures, or other water-related problems.
